MADE FOR HIM. Not a Prayer, more a poem and a recognition of who our purpose lies in. He made me not for me and not for you, but for Himself. He made me delicate, complex, unique. In that where I see imperfect, flawed, and inadequate; He sees the beauty of His intent, the potential of His design, the splendid intricacy of His plan come to life. I was made for Him and not for you, or even myself. For His pleasure I have been breathed into existence. That just for a moment of time, I might sing the song he s given. That my voice and heart might inhabit the role He s signalled as mine. The answer to our inadequacies Is in remembering why. When we know the answer there is no question. For we know where our worth and purpose lies. Our protests die on our lips And we rest in the peace of his providence. Yes, I was made for you God, nothing else. Establish me entirely as your own, for therein is the place I find myself.
